Usage:
Used as an intermediate in organic synthesis for the determination of trace moisture.
This product can be used as an intermediate in organic synthesis. Cinnamamide can be prepared by amidation, and n-cinnamyl -nphenylhydroxylamine can be prepared by interaction with phenylhydroxylamine. Cinnamyl chloride can also be used to synthesize the anti-inflammatory and analgesic drug Sinnoxicam (cinnoxicam) and other fine chemicals. A reagent for the determination of trace water.
